Rohr Reveals The Identity Of The Goalkeeper Who Will Definitely Not Play Vs Uganda
Published: November 19, 2018Enyimba goalkeeper Ikechukwu Ezenwa will definitely not feature in Tuesday's friendly against Uganda at the Stephen Keshi Stadium in Asaba, according to manager Gernot Rohr.
The German wants Theophilus Afelokhai and Daniel Akpeyi to get playing time after they were not utilized in Saturday's Africa Cup of Nations qualifier against South Africa.
Local-based defender Adeleye Aniyikaye is also likely to be given a run-out against the Cranes.
''We can be able to make six changes in the game. Already the two goalkeepers who did not play in South Africa (Daniel Akpeyi and Afelokhai) will play forty-five minutes each so it’s good to see everybody,'' Rohr told reporters at Monday's press conference.
''It is not the result that is the most important but what we decide to do is to celebrate with our fans, the AFCON qualification so we want to have a good match without any injuries.
''We have three local players in the team and perhaps you can see them tomorrow at least for forty-five minutes because we want to make as many changes and see a lot of players.''
